In short

Kilgariff is a suburb of Northern Territory, postcode 0873, home to 551 residents with an established residential profile. Located in the MacDonnell local government area and roughly 1295 km from the Darwin CBD.

Climate

  • Warmest month: Jan (36.6°C avg max)
  • Coolest month: Jun (19.9°C avg max)
  • Annual rainfall: 284 mm
  • Reference station: Alice Springs Airport, 6.3 km away

NBN & connectivity

Fibre to the Premises serves 57.3% of the 241 resolvable premises in Kilgariff. Most premises here have a fibre cable running directly into the property — the fastest and most reliable NBN option, with plans available up to NBN 1000.

  • Fibre to the Premises: 57.3%
  • Fibre to the Node: 41.5%
  • Sky Muster (Satellite): 1.2%

Snapshot 2026-04-28. Tech mix from Luke Prior's NBN upgrade map (MIT licensed). Verify any specific address on NBN Co's address tool.

Safety

  • Recorded offences: 6,868 across the Alice Springs reporting region in the year to Feb 2026 (down 23% on the prior year).
  • Most common categories: 2,222 property damage, 2,181 violent offences, 1,299 theft.

Figures cover the whole Alice Springs reporting region — the Northern Territory publishes counts at the regional level.
